Summary

We are currently seeking a passionate and skilled Behavioral Health Clinician for our Child/Adolescent PHP program. As a Behavioral Health Clinician, you will have the opportunity to work with a diverse population of children and adolescents with mental illness and substance abuse addictions. This is a full-time position based in Voluntown, Connecticut.

Responsibilities

  • Provide direct clinical services, including individual, group, and family therapy
  • Perform case management services
  • Coordinate and document client care
  • Oversee day-to-day program operations in the absence of Director of Social Work and Program Director
  • Complete administrative duties as assigned

Requirements

  • Experience working with the mental health and/or chemical dependency population
  • Master's degree in a related field
  • Connecticut licensure required within 2 years of hire
  • LCSW, LMFT, LPC, LADC, or Psychologist preferred
  • Valid driver's license
  • Computer proficiency and keyboarding skills

About Us

Hartford HealthCare is Connecticut's most comprehensive healthcare network, consisting of multiple hospitals, clinics, and treatment centers. At Natchaug Hospital, we are dedicated to helping people find their way to better health. Our programs include inpatient and outpatient behavioral health, residential treatment for court-involved teenage girls, geriatric services, clinical day treatment schools, and chemical dependency services.
